First flown in August 1977 as CCCP-19774 and re-registered CCCP-83966 just before this Paris show appearance, an allocation which had previously been used on the An-32 appearing at Paris in 1977. Later changed again, to CCCP-72001 but severely damaged in a hard landing at Kiev-Svyatoshino (date unknown) and wfu. Rebuilt as An-71 AWACS aircraft with distinctive forward-swept tail and registered CCCP-780151, rolled out June 1985.
